导读:本期,我们将一同探索由小伙伴原创的《Java多线程》。这不仅是一份知识的分享,更凝结了创作者的思考与热情。接下来的内容,将为您清晰梳理其核心脉络与独特价值。如果您从《Java多线程》中获得了一丝启发或帮助,您的每一次点赞与转发,都将化为对创作者最直接的认可与支持,让有价值的思想传播得更远。知识因分享而拥有更大能量,感谢您成为这传播链条中的重要一环。
如何在Java中构建同步的BlockingQueue?详解多线程队列实现与应用 在Java多线程编程中,如何安全地在多个线程之间传递数据是一个核心问题。本文详细介绍了如何使用Java并发包中的BlockingQueue接口来构建同步队列。文章首先解释了BlockingQueue的核心特性,即在队列满或空时会自动阻塞线程,从而避免复杂的手动同步。接着,对比了ArrayBlockingQ... 栏目:Java 时间:05-24 Java多线程 BlockingQueue 生产者消费者模型 线程安全队列 ArrayBlockingQueue
如何在Java中创建并同步包含多个阻塞队列的列表? 在Java多线程开发中,如何安全地管理多个阻塞队列是一个常见挑战。当我们需要将不同业务模块的任务队列统一存放并进行操作时,普通的列表容器无法保证线程安全,容易引发数据错乱。本文详细讲解了创建包含多个阻塞队列的同步列表方案。首先介绍了使用Collections.synchronized... 栏目:Java 时间:05-24 Java多线程 阻塞队列 同步列表 线程安全 CopyOnWriteArrayList